Assignment # 3

Question # 1: What is the result if the default gateway address is misconfigured on a PC A?


a) PC A can communicate with devices in remote networks (PC C & PC D) but not with those
in the same network (PC B).
b) PC A can communicate with devices both in remote networks (PC C & PC D) and in the
same network (PC B).
c) PC A cannot communicate with any devices.
d) PC A can communicate with devices in the same network (PC B) but not with those in
remote networks (PC C & PC D).

Question # 2: What will happen if the default gateway address is incorrectly configured on a
host?
a) A ping from the host to 127.0.0.1 would not be successful.
b) The switch will not forward packets initiated by the host.
c) The host cannot communicate with hosts in other networks.
d) The host will have to use ARP to determine the correct address of the default gateway.
e) The host cannot communicate with other hosts in the local network.
Question # 3: A network administrator investigates a user problem. The user can reach hosts on
the same network, but is unable to communicate to remote networks. The network administrator
tries to ping the gateway address configured on the host device and is unsuccessful.
What is the most likely cause of the problem?

a) The IP address of the user is incorrectly configured.


b) TCP/IP is not installed on the host device.
c) The address of the remote device is incorrect.
d) The default gateway address is incorrect.

Question # 4: What are two characteristics of fiber-optic cable? (Choose two.)


a. It is not affected by EMI or RFI.
b. Each pair of cables is wrapped in metallic foil.
c. It combines the technique of cancellation, shielding, and twisting to protect data.
d. It typically contains 4 pairs of fiber-optic wires.
e. It is more expensive than UTP cabling is.

Question # 5: Refer to the exhibit. Consider the IP address configuration shown from PC1.
What is a description of the default gateway address?

a) It is the IP address of the Router1 interface that connects the PC1 LAN to Router1.
b) It is the IP address of the Router1 interface that connects the company to the Internet.
c) It is the IP address of the ISP network device located in the cloud.
d) It is the IP address of Switch1 that connects PC1 to other devices on the same LAN.
